Australia - Wheat Stock Variation

Since 2014, Australia Wheat Stock Variation was up 24.4% year on year. With -220 Thousand Metric Tons in 2018, the country was number 140 among other countries in Wheat Stock Variation. Australia is overtaken by Japan, which was number 139 at -216 Thousand Metric Tons and is followed by Italy at -264 Thousand Metric Tons. China ranked the highest with 11,269 Thousand Metric Tons in 2019, an increase of 26.8% versus 2018. India, Spain and Philippines resp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Hungary witnessed the best average annual growth at +177.2% per year, while Cambodia was the worst growing country at -100% per year.
